Using ATTO ExpressNAV

1
If you have not already, open an ExpressNAV
session. For instructions, refer to
ExpressNAV session
2
Click on the Firmware page.
3
Click Browse and locate the firmware you
unzipped in the preliminary steps.
4
Click Upload and wait until a success message
is displayed.
5
Click the Restart link.
6
Click on Restart.

Using FTP over GbE

1
Uncompress the .zip file obtained from the
ATTO Technology Inc. website into an image
file (.ima). Note the filename.
2
Establish an FTP link to the bridge that is to be
flashed.
3
Use the PUT command to download the
firmware. For example
c:\bridge_firmware\ibrg0370.ima
4
Once the download is complete, cycle power on
the iPBridge to activate the new firmware.
